How to Avoid a Heating Emergency

heatingemergencyA lot can happen to your heater to make it lose efficiency, or even stop working altogether. Dirt and debris buildup in the flue and air filters.

The pilot malfunctions. Or, the blower fan stops working. Anyone of these things could stop your heater cold and lead to costly repair.

When you have a service plan, however, all these systems are routinely checked and repaired before becoming a problem. Preventing a problem means you won't have to call for major repairs for your HVAC, and that will save you a lot of money in the long run.

Tips to Keep Your Cooling System Cool

Dirt buildup can spell disaster for your cooling system, too. Clogged air filters are the number one reason cooling systems lose efficiency.

  • coolingsystemReplace air filters regularly. Doing this will not only help your system run at its peak, but it can also reduce the need for costly repairs if the motor overheats.
  • Make sure the thermostat works correctly. The thermostat controls when the air conditioner turns on and off. If it's not in good working condition, the unit might be working harder than it needs to. If you have an old, mechanical thermostat, consider upgrading it to a digital one. A digital thermostat can be programmed to turn off during the hours you're away from home. And that could spell huge savings on your energy bill.

Proper maintenance can dramatically extend the lifetime of your HVAC system. These tips should help put years on the life of your unit!
